This time it will serve a specific purpose: journaling as I go through a Bible study with some women at church.

We just started a women’s Bible study Sunday past. My sister thought it would be neat to do a study on the Proverb 31 Woman. One of our pastors agreed and we even found a couple other women that showed an interest. The pastor found a great book to use: A Lineage of Grace by Francine Rivers. lineageI must say, after having only read a few pages I am intrigued. The book is actually a collection of 5 novellas centering on 5 different women from the Bible: Tamar, Rahab, Ruth, Bathsheba and Mary. All are [direct] ancestors of Jesus Christ.

At the end of each novella are several pages of study questions. This is what I will primarily be blogging here. In addition, I will from time to time blog some commentary (for lack of a better term); my thoughts and feelings as I go through the readings.
